Shingle Roof Replacement in Manchester, NH
Shingle roof replacement services involve removing existing roofing materials and installing new shingles to restore the integrity and appearance of a property's roof. This project typically covers residential homes experiencing aging, damage, or significant wear that cannot be effectively repaired through minor fixes. Homeowners often seek this service when their current shingles are curling, missing, or leaking, or when the roof has reached the end of its expected lifespan. Shingle Roof Replacement Questions
What are signs that a shingle roof needs replacement? Visible damage such as curling, missing shingles, or widespread granule loss can indicate the need for a roof replacement.
How often should shingle roofs be replaced? Shingle roofs typically last 20-30 years, but replacement may be needed sooner if they show signs of aging or damage.
What types of shingles are available for replacement? Options include asphalt, architectural, and premium shingles,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
What are common reasons for replacing a shingle roof? Reasons include severe weather damage, aging materials, or the desire to improve curb appeal and property value.
